  • Big Winds Can Be Big Killers  By : Gordon Gumpertz
    A hurricane-driven storm surge can be as destructive and deadly as a major tsunami started by an undersea earthquake or exploding volcano In fact, tropical cyclones -- called hurricanes in the Atlantic, typhoons in the eastern Pacific, and cyclones in Australia, Bangladesh, and India -- have done far more damage in the past 100 years than tsunamis
